SmartLight Analytics is a healthcare analytics company that provides independent and ongoing monitoring of employee healthcare claims data. They focus on identifying and eliminating wasteful spending within health plans, ultimately lowering healthcare costs for self-funded employers without requiring changes in employee behavior. With a team of experts in data analysis, healthcare, and fraud investigation, SmartLight Analytics aims to improve healthcare benefits and promote high-value care for its clients while ensuring compliance with healthcare regulations.

• Serve as the primary pharmacy/clinical subject-matter expert on client calls • Discuss payment integrity findings and translate analytics into clear, actionable stories for clients • Bring working knowledge of PBM operations, including claims adjudication and pricing/rebate administration • Potentially act as clinical lead for PBM RFP evaluations • Collaborate with analytics teams to ensure contract and financial guarantee findings are clinically and contractually sound • Partner with data science teams to shape and validate clinical logic behind pharmacy models and AI/algorithm development • Validate formulary and utilization management rules, drug classification, specialty/LDD designations, and payment integrity trend and anomaly detection • Ensure analytic capabilities make clinical and operational sense before integration into pharmacy products or other departments • Integrate payment integrity findings into broader PBM strategy and client narratives • Contribute to the strategic direction of the pharmacy offering • Work with leadership to shape pharmacy strategy, PBM operations, and payment integrity initiatives • Collaborate with data science, account management, legal, operations, and technology teams to develop and implement pharmacy strategies • Stay current on healthcare regulations, pharmacy industry standards, and payer requirements • Ensure PBM strategy and payment integrity work align with CMS, CAA, government regulations, and payer contract requirements
• PharmD • Managed Care Residency preferred • Training in analytic methods and/or pharmacy data analysis recommended • Minimum 6–8 years of experience in pharmacy benefit management, with meaningful client-facing or PBM-facing experience • Minimum of 3 years’ experience in analyzing pharmacy claims data, especially payment integrity issues • Demonstrated understanding of PBM operations, including claims adjudication, pricing/rebate terms, and divergence between contract terms and real-world operations • Demonstrated ability to interpret PBM contract terms and connect them to clinical and financial impact • Comfortable partnering with analytics teams and speaking independently to findings • Strong executive presence and ability to represent SmartLight independently in front of clients and PBMs • Advanced knowledge of pharmacy benefits, PBM contracting and operations, claims adjudication, and formulary/utilization management • Comfortable engaging with data science teams on model logic, clinical assumptions, and validation • Excellent communication skills for translating complex clinical and contractual findings to technical and non-technical audiences • Strong collaboration and partnership skills • Strong analytical and clinical judgment • Ability to identify patterns, trends, and risk in pharmacy contract, claims, and operational data • Ability to drive change and influence PBM discussions and outcomes based on data and clinical insight • High attention to detail and commitment to quality and compliance • Proactive, solution-oriented approach to client and PBM challenges
